bit 31-16 Unimplemented: Read as â0â
bit 15-10 BMXDUPBA<15:10>: DRM User Program Base Address bits
When non-zero, the value selects the relative base address for User mode program space in RAM,
BMXDUPBA must be greater than BMXDUDBA.
bit 9-0
BMXDUPBA<9:0>: Read-Only bits
Value is always â0â, which forces 1 KB increments
Note 1: At Reset, the value in this register is forced to zero, which causes all of the RAM to be allocated to Kernal
mode data usage.
2: The value in this register must be less than or equal to BMXDRMSZ.
